React Authentication from Scratch with Firebase, Redux, Formik, React Router V6, and Material UI | JavaScript in Plain English
Frontend Mentor | REST countries API [react, react router v6, redux, asyncThunks] coding challenge solution
![Dispatch redux actions with history.listen on location change in React Router v5 | by Vladimir Strilets | Web Developer | Medium Dispatch redux actions with history.listen on location change in React Router v5 | by Vladimir Strilets | Web Developer | Medium](https://miro.medium.com/v2/resize:fit:1200/1*5zqVJ_huaGxHGQTmLAN8bw.jpeg)
Dispatch redux actions with history.listen on location change in React Router v5 | by Vladimir Strilets | Web Developer | Medium
![React JS: Create Protected Routes in React Router 6 – CBI Analytics | Power BI | Web development | Tutorials | Django | React React JS: Create Protected Routes in React Router 6 – CBI Analytics | Power BI | Web development | Tutorials | Django | React](https://cbi-analytics.nl/wp-content/uploads/2023/03/Copy-of-Copy-of-Github-768x432.png)